KION Group is a German company created in 2006 when Linde separated its materials handling division, and it is now one of the largest makers of forklift trucks and warehouse automation systems in the world. Its industrial truck business sells under the Linde and STILL brands across Europe and beyond, while Dematic supplies the conveyors, robotics, storage systems and control software behind large automated distribution centres. Headquartered in Frankfurt and listed there, it earns a growing share of revenue from service and from software rather than from equipment sales alone.
Dematic has an immediate need for a Director of Engineering who will lead the Engineering function of the Modifications and Upgrades Business Unit for the United States. This role is part of the North America Lifecycle Solutions and Services team (commonly referred to as Aftermarket) that works to support our existing customer sites with modifications and upgrades to their systems based on our proven experience to help improve their safety, lower their costs and be more productive through all phases of the system’s lifecycle. Because of the large installed base of Dematic equipment and the breadth of solutions portfolio that Dematic designs, manufactures and/or integrates, this team delivers many projects with many different end customers from retail store distribution to food & beverage manufacturers to e-commerce. Typical projects that our team completes include updating PLC controls, rebuilding linear sorters, replacing worn components on Automated Storage and Retrieval Systems, or growing the capacity of a shuttle system by adding aisles. Work schedules are also highly variably with most onsite work happening over weekends and holidays around the clock to limit customer operational impact.

The Director leads a department of approximately 100 Mechanical and Controls, promoting a safe work environment, best in class customer satisfaction, outstanding employee experience and predictable financial results. Responsibility spans roughly $300M of business across 250+ active projects and reports to the Sr. Director of Engineering of Modification and Upgrades.
